What is the HSL value of #e95080?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#e95080 has an HSL value of 341° (degrees) for Hue, 78% for Saturation, and 61%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 341°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 78%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 61%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ade. Together, these HSL values combine to create the distinctive shade of red that is both moderately vivid and fairly bright, as indicated by the specific values for this color. The HSL color model is particularly useful in digital arts and web design, as it allows for easy adjustments of color tones, saturation, and brightness levels.
